- Before the Event, Regal highly suggests that Customer review the product details of its physical gaming console system. At the Event, Customer shall be allowed:
- up to thirty (30) individual attendees;
- to use one (1) physical gaming console system, subject to the restrictions listed below, that has an HDMI cable source. Regal does not provide gaming systems or games;
- to use up to one (1) physical gaming console systems at the Event; and
- to play games with ratings from the Entertainment Software Rating Board, or other appropriate organization, with an “E” for “Everyone.”

- Before the Event, Regal highly suggests that Customer review the product details of the physical gaming console system. At the Event, Customer shall be prohibited from:
- using physical gaming console systems that function on an RGB, optical audio/video output, or any system that does not have HDMI input;
- using cameras, including on phones, to live stream or record for future showing of the Event on any online presence or with any online service, including Twitch, Facebook live, TikTok, YouTube or similar platforms;
- using any online content in any manner;
- conducting gaming tournaments for entry fees to participate or prizes;
- selling tickets to the Event;
- updating gaming equipment;
- using virtual reality (VR) gaming equipment;
- bringing outside food or drink into the Event Space is prohibited and can result in the loss of the License to use the Event Space on the Event Date. If Regal is notified in advance that the Event is for a birthday Customer may, with notice to management, bring cupcakes to the Event;
- entering into the projection booth;
- for any actions that require entrance into the projection booth, such as changing of game storage devices, will be subject to the reasonable efforts of the Regal staff. Customers are cautioned that given the limited amount of Event Time any change will limit the amount of game time;
- using gaming personal computers (PC) and laptops.
